6 Asic Verification Engineer Job Description Templates and Examples | Himalayas

6 Asic Verification Engineer Job Description Templates and Examples

ASIC Verification Engineers are responsible for ensuring that application-specific integrated circuits (ASICs) function correctly according to specifications. They develop and execute test plans, create verification environments, and use simulation tools to identify and resolve design issues. Junior engineers typically focus on learning verification methodologies and executing tests, while senior engineers lead verification projects, mentor junior team members, and contribute to the development of verification strategies.

1. Junior ASIC Verification Engineer Job Description Template

Company Overview

[$COMPANY_OVERVIEW]

Role Overview

We are looking for a motivated Junior ASIC Verification Engineer to join our dynamic team at [$COMPANY_NAME]. In this role, you will be integral in validating our cutting-edge ASIC designs and ensuring the highest standards of quality and performance are met. You will work closely with senior engineers to develop and execute verification plans, and contribute to the overall success of our product development lifecycle.

Responsibilities

  • Assist in the development of verification test plans to ensure comprehensive coverage of the ASIC design specifications.
  • Implement testbench environments and develop verification components using SystemVerilog and UVM methodologies.
  • Run simulations and analyze results to identify design flaws and verify design functionality.
  • Collaborate with design engineers to understand requirements and resolve issues found during verification.
  • Participate in design reviews and contribute to the continuous improvement of verification processes.

Required and Preferred Qualifications

Required:

  • Bachelor's degree in Electrical Engineering, Computer Engineering, or related field.
  • Fundamental understanding of digital design concepts and ASIC architectures.
  • Experience with simulation tools such as ModelSim or VCS.
  • Familiarity with scripting languages like Python or TCL.

Preferred:

  • Internship or project experience in ASIC verification or related fields.
  • Knowledge of UVM (Universal Verification Methodology) or similar verification methodologies.

Technical Skills and Relevant Technologies

  • Proficiency in SystemVerilog and verification methodologies.
  • Experience with version control systems such as Git.
  • Understanding of RTL coding and synthesis tools.

Soft Skills and Cultural Fit

  • Strong analytical and problem-solving skills.
  • Ability to work collaboratively in a team-oriented environment.
  • Effective communication skills, both verbal and written.
  • A proactive approach to learning and personal development.

Benefits and Perks

Annual salary range: [$SALARY_RANGE]

Additional benefits may include:

  • Health, dental, and vision insurance.
  • 401(k) retirement plan with company match.
  • Paid time off and holidays.
  • Professional development opportunities.

Location

This role requires successful candidates to be based in-person at [$COMPANY_LOCATION].

2. ASIC Verification Engineer Job Description Template

Company Overview

[$COMPANY_OVERVIEW]

Role Overview

We are looking for a highly skilled ASIC Verification Engineer to join our team. In this pivotal role, you will lead the verification of complex ASIC designs, ensuring that our products meet the highest standards of quality and performance. You'll leverage your expertise in verification methodologies to architect comprehensive test plans and collaborate closely with design teams to drive successful product outcomes.

Responsibilities

  • Develop and implement verification plans that encompass functional, performance, and power aspects of ASIC designs
  • Utilize advanced verification methodologies such as UVM (Universal Verification Methodology) to create robust testbenches
  • Execute simulations, analyze results, and debug design issues using industry-standard tools like ModelSim and VCS
  • Collaborate with RTL designers to understand design specifications and address verification challenges
  • Participate in design reviews, providing insights and recommendations to enhance design quality
  • Mentor junior engineers, fostering a culture of continuous learning and excellence in verification practices

Required and Preferred Qualifications

Required:

  • Bachelor's or Master's degree in Electrical Engineering, Computer Engineering, or a related field
  • 5+ years of experience in ASIC verification with a strong understanding of digital design concepts
  • Proficient in SystemVerilog and familiar with scripting languages such as Python or Perl
  • Hands-on experience with UVM or a similar verification methodology

Preferred:

  • Experience with low-power design verification techniques
  • Familiarity with FPGA prototyping and emulation tools
  • Knowledge of analog/mixed-signal verification
  • Experience in leading verification teams or projects

Technical Skills and Relevant Technologies

  • Expertise in ASIC design and verification tools such as Cadence, Synopsys, or Mentor Graphics
  • Strong understanding of functional and code coverage metrics
  • Experience with RTL synthesis and timing analysis tools

Soft Skills and Cultural Fit

  • Excellent communication skills, both written and verbal, to effectively collaborate with cross-functional teams
  • Strong analytical and problem-solving skills, with the ability to think critically and creatively
  • A proactive approach to identifying and resolving issues in a fast-paced environment
  • Ability to work independently and manage multiple projects simultaneously

Benefits and Perks

We offer a competitive salary and benefits package, including:

  • Comprehensive health insurance plans
  • Generous paid time off and flexible work schedules
  • Retirement savings plan with company matching
  • Professional development opportunities and tuition reimbursement

Equal Opportunity Statement

[$COMPANY_NAME] is committed to diversity in its workforce and is proud to be an Equal Opportunity Employ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, creed, gender, national origin, age, disability, veteran status, sex, gender expression or identity, sexual orientation or any other basis protected by applicable law.

Location

This is a fully remote position.

3. Senior ASIC Verification Engineer Job Description Template

Company Overview

[$COMPANY_OVERVIEW]

Role Overview

We are seeking a highly skilled Senior ASIC Verification Engineer to join our innovative team at [$COMPANY_NAME]. In this role, you will leverage your extensive experience in ASIC verification methodologies to ensure the highest quality standards in our cutting-edge semiconductor designs. You will work collaboratively with cross-functional teams to architect and implement comprehensive verification strategies that drive the success of our products.

Responsibilities

  • Develop and execute verification plans for complex ASIC designs, ensuring thorough coverage across functional and performance specifications.
  • Utilize advanced verification methodologies, such as UVM and SystemVerilog, to create robust testbenches and simulate design behavior under various scenarios.
  • Lead root cause analysis of design and verification issues, collaborating closely with design engineers to drive timely resolutions.
  • Mentor junior engineers on verification best practices and foster a culture of continuous improvement within the team.
  • Generate detailed verification reports and presentations for stakeholders, providing clear insights into design quality and verification progress.
  • Continuously evaluate and adopt new verification tools and techniques to enhance team capabilities and efficiency.

Required and Preferred Qualifications

Required:

  • 8+ years of experience in ASIC verification, with a proven track record of successful project delivery.
  • Expertise in SystemVerilog and UVM, with hands-on experience in developing and executing complex verification environments.
  • Strong understanding of digital design principles and ASIC design flows.
  • Proficient in using simulation and verification tools such as ModelSim, VCS, or equivalent.
  • Experience with formal verification techniques and tools is a plus.

Preferred:

  • Experience in functional safety and security verification methodologies.
  • Familiarity with RTL design languages like VHDL or Verilog.
  • Experience in leading verification teams and projects in a fast-paced environment.
  • Master’s degree in Electrical Engineering or a related field.

Technical Skills and Relevant Technologies

  • Deep knowledge of ASIC verification methodologies, including UVM, OVM, and constrained random verification.
  • Strong scripting skills in languages such as Python, Perl, or Tcl for automation of verification tasks.
  • Experience with advanced debugging tools and methodologies for simulation and verification.

Soft Skills and Cultural Fit

  • Excellent communication skills, both verbal and written, with the ability to convey complex technical concepts to diverse audiences.
  • Strong analytical and problem-solving skills, with a detail-oriented mindset.
  • Ability to work collaboratively in a team environment and drive consensus among cross-functional teams.
  • Proactive attitude with a passion for delivering high-quality results in a fast-paced environment.

Benefits and Perks

At [$COMPANY_NAME], we offer a competitive salary, comprehensive health benefits, and opportunities for professional development. Additional perks may include:

  • 401(k) with company match
  • Paid time off and holidays
  • Access to training and certification programs
  • Health and wellness initiatives

Equal Opportunity Statement

[$COMPANY_NAME] is committed to fostering a diverse and inclusive workplace. We are proud to be an Equal Opportunity Employer and do not discriminate based on race, color, religion, sex, national origin, disability, veteran status, or any other legally protected characteristic.

Location

This role requires successful candidates to be based in-person at our office located in [$COMPANY_LOCATION].

4. Lead ASIC Verification Engineer Job Description Template

Company Overview

[$COMPANY_OVERVIEW]

Role Overview

We are seeking a skilled Lead ASIC Verification Engineer to join our innovative engineering team at [$COMPANY_NAME]. In this critical role, you will be responsible for leading the verification of cutting-edge ASIC designs, ensuring that our products meet the highest standards of quality and performance. You will leverage your expertise in verification methodologies to architect and implement robust verification environments, driving the success of our next-generation semiconductor solutions.

Responsibilities

  • Lead the development and execution of comprehensive verification plans for complex ASIC projects, ensuring alignment with project timelines and specifications.
  • Design and implement advanced verification environments using SystemVerilog, UVM (Universal Verification Methodology), and other relevant tools.
  • Collaborate with design engineers to understand design specifications and create detailed test cases that cover all functional and performance aspects.
  • Mentor junior engineers in verification best practices, enhancing team capabilities and promoting a culture of excellence.
  • Utilize formal verification techniques and tools to ensure thorough coverage and correctness of designs.
  • Analyze simulation results, debug complex issues, and provide actionable insights to improve design quality.
  • Lead cross-functional communication to ensure all stakeholders are apprised of verification progress and results.

Required and Preferred Qualifications

Required:

  • Bachelor's or Master's degree in Electrical Engineering, Computer Engineering, or a related field.
  • 8+ years of experience in ASIC verification with a proven track record of leading successful projects.
  • Deep expertise in SystemVerilog and UVM, with hands-on experience in developing verification environments.
  • Strong understanding of digital design concepts, including RTL design and verification methodologies.
  • Experience using simulation tools such as Cadence, Synopsys, or Mentor Graphics.

Preferred:

  • Experience with formal verification tools and methodologies.
  • Familiarity with low-power design and verification techniques.
  • Knowledge of scripting languages such as Python, Perl, or Tcl for automation tasks.
  • Demonstrated ability to manage multiple projects and meet tight deadlines in a fast-paced environment.

Technical Skills and Relevant Technologies

  • Proficient in ASIC design and verification concepts, including assertions, coverage, and debugging methodologies.
  • Expertise in using version control systems like Git for collaborative development.
  • Familiarity with hardware description languages (HDLs) such as VHDL and Verilog.

Soft Skills and Cultural Fit

  • Exceptional problem-solving skills with a strong analytical mindset.
  • Excellent communication skills, both verbal and written, to effectively collaborate with cross-functional teams.
  • Strong leadership and mentoring capabilities, fostering a collaborative and innovative team environment.
  • Ability to thrive in a dynamic and fast-paced work environment.

Benefits and Perks

We offer a competitive salary and comprehensive benefits package, including:

  • Health, dental, and vision insurance
  • Retirement savings plan with company matching
  • Paid time off and holidays
  • Professional development opportunities
  • Collaborative work environment

Equal Opportunity Statement

[$COMPANY_NAME] is an equal opportunity employer. We celebrate diversity and are committed to creating an inclusive environment for all employees. All qualified applicants will receive consideration for employment without regard to race, color, religion, gender, national origin, age, disability, veteran status, or any other characteristic protected by applicable law.

Location

This role requires successful candidates to be based in-person at our headquarters in [$COMPANY_LOCATION].

5. Principal ASIC Verification Engineer Job Description Template

Company Overview

[$COMPANY_OVERVIEW]

Role Overview

We are seeking a Principal ASIC Verification Engineer to lead our verification team in the design and implementation of complex ASIC systems. In this pivotal role, you will be responsible for defining and executing verification strategies to ensure the integrity and performance of our cutting-edge semiconductor products. This position offers the opportunity to work closely with cross-functional teams, driving innovation and excellence in a collaborative environment.

Responsibilities

  • Architect and lead the development of comprehensive verification plans for complex ASIC designs, ensuring thorough coverage of functionality and performance metrics.
  • Utilize advanced verification methodologies, such as UVM and SystemVerilog, to create efficient testbenches and automated test suites.
  • Mentor and guide a team of engineers in best practices for verification, fostering a culture of quality and continuous improvement.
  • Coordinate with design teams to align on specifications, identify potential issues, and implement robust debugging strategies.
  • Drive the development of verification IP and reusable components to streamline the verification process across multiple projects.
  • Manage verification projects, ensuring timely execution and adherence to project milestones.

Required and Preferred Qualifications

Required:

  • 10+ years of experience in ASIC verification, with a proven track record of leading successful verification efforts for complex designs.
  • Expertise in SystemVerilog and UVM, with hands-on experience in simulation and debugging tools.
  • Strong understanding of digital design principles and RTL coding practices.
  • Experience with formal verification and functional coverage methodologies.
  • Ability to effectively communicate technical concepts and collaborate with cross-functional teams.

Preferred:

  • Experience in leading verification efforts for high-performance or low-power ASICs.
  • Familiarity with tools such as Cadence, Synopsys, or Mentor Graphics for simulation and verification.
  • Experience with scripting languages like Python or Perl for automation tasks.

Technical Skills and Relevant Technologies

  • Deep expertise in ASIC design and verification methodologies.
  • Proficient in using EDA tools for simulation, synthesis, and verification.
  • Experience in developing and maintaining verification IP.

Soft Skills and Cultural Fit

  • Exceptional leadership skills with a focus on team development and empowerment.
  • Strong analytical and problem-solving abilities, with a keen attention to detail.
  • Excellent verbal and written communication skills, able to articulate complex concepts clearly.
  • A collaborative mindset with a passion for innovation and continuous learning.

Benefits and Perks

Annual salary range: [$SALARY_RANGE]

Additional benefits may include:

  • Comprehensive health and wellness plans
  • Retirement savings plans with company matching
  • Generous paid time off policy
  • Professional development opportunities and tuition reimbursement
  • Collaborative and inclusive work environment

Equal Opportunity Statement

[$COMPANY_NAME] is committed to fostering a diverse and inclusive workplace. We are proud to be an Equal Opportunity Employer and welcome applicants from all backgrounds. All qualified applicants will receive consideration for employment without regard to race, color, religion, creed, gender, national origin, age, disability, veteran status, sex, gender expression or identity, sexual orientation or any other basis protected by applicable law.

Location

This role requires successful candidates to be based in [$COMPANY_LOCATION].

We encourage applicants who may not meet every qualification to apply. Your unique experiences and perspectives could be exactly what we need!

6. ASIC Verification Manager Job Description Template

Company Overview

[$COMPANY_OVERVIEW]

Role Overview

We are seeking a highly skilled ASIC Verification Manager to lead our verification team in developing state-of-the-art ASIC products. In this pivotal role, you will oversee the verification strategy, methodologies, and execution while fostering a culture of excellence and innovation within the team, ensuring our products meet the highest standards of quality and performance.

Responsibilities

  • Define and implement comprehensive verification strategies for ASIC designs, ensuring coverage goals are met or exceeded.
  • Manage and mentor a team of verification engineers, providing guidance on best practices and fostering professional growth.
  • Collaborate closely with design and architecture teams to ensure alignment on verification requirements and methodologies.
  • Oversee the development and execution of directed and random test cases, ensuring rigorous validation of design specifications.
  • Utilize industry-standard tools and frameworks to streamline verification processes and improve productivity.
  • Conduct thorough reviews of verification plans, results, and reports, providing actionable insights to stakeholders.

Required and Preferred Qualifications

Required:

  • 8+ years of experience in ASIC verification, with a proven track record in managing verification teams.
  • Deep understanding of verification methodologies such as UVM, SystemVerilog, and functional coverage metrics.
  • Experience with RTL design and simulation tools, including Synopsys VCS, Cadence Xcelium, or Mentor Graphics ModelSim.
  • Strong analytical and problem-solving skills, with the ability to debug complex design issues effectively.
  • Excellent communication skills, with a demonstrated ability to liaise with cross-functional teams.

Preferred:

  • Experience with formal verification and static analysis tools.
  • Familiarity with low-power design techniques and associated verification challenges.
  • Advanced degree in Electrical Engineering or related field.

Technical Skills and Relevant Technologies

  • Proficiency in SystemVerilog and UVM for ASIC verification.
  • Hands-on experience with various simulation and verification tools.
  • Knowledge of scripting languages such as Python or Perl to enhance automation in verification processes.

Soft Skills and Cultural Fit

  • Strong leadership skills with a passion for mentoring and developing talent.
  • Ability to thrive in a fast-paced environment and adapt to changing priorities.
  • Collaborative mindset with a focus on team success and shared goals.
  • Commitment to innovation and continuous improvement in verification processes.

Benefits and Perks

Annual salary range: [$SALARY_RANGE]

As a full-time employee, you will enjoy a comprehensive benefits package that includes:

  • Equity options
  • Health, dental, and vision insurance
  • Flexible work hours and unlimited PTO
  • Professional development opportunities
  • Wellness programs and stipends

Equal Opportunity Statement

[$COMPANY_NAME] is committed to diversity and inclusion within its workforce and proudly welcomes all qualified applicants regardless of race, color, religion, gender, sexual orientation, national origin, age, disability, or veteran status. We encourage applicants from all backgrounds to apply, even if they do not meet every qualification listed.

Location

This is a fully remote position.

Similar Job Description Samples

Simple pricing, powerful features

Upgrade to Himalayas Plus and turbocharge your job search.

Himalayas

Free
Himalayas profile
AI-powered job recommendations
Apply to jobs
Job application tracker
Job alerts
Weekly
AI resume builder
1 free resume
AI cover letters
1 free cover letter
AI interview practice
1 free mock interview
AI career coach
1 free coaching session
AI headshots
Recommended

Himalayas Plus

$9 / month
Himalayas profile
AI-powered job recommendations
Apply to jobs
Job application tracker
Job alerts
Daily
AI resume builder
Unlimited
AI cover letters
Unlimited
AI interview practice
Unlimited
AI career coach
Unlimited
AI headshots
100 headshots/month

Trusted by hundreds of job seekers • Easy to cancel • No penalties or fees

Get started for free

No credit card required

Find your dream job

Sign up now and join over 100,000 remote workers who receive personalized job alerts, curated job matches, and more for free!

Sign up
Himalayas profile for an example user named Frankie Sullivan